During the Averstock Trade Fair, Quillbrook Systems runs a pop-up office in Hall 4, Stand 212. Night-shift staff restocking the stand after hours should enter through the exhibitor service corridor, which is locked from 9 p.m. The steward on duty will check your lanyard. To unlock the stand's rear cabinet, use the code below.

badge for yahif-bahaf: bdg-XUBUM-7

## Build Provenance: Nightly Search Reindex

The Quillmere reindex job runs at 02:00 and rebuilds the full catalog index from the Bramble snapshot store. Provenance is recorded at three points: snapshot selection, shard assembly, and index publish. Each nightly run is attested by the Lockspur signer, and the manifest is retained for 90 days. For the eng sync, note that last night's run completed cleanly in 41 minutes. The attested build token for that run appears below.

session token of kagup-hahaf = htk3_2b8

## Env vars: Order cutoff

Crumbline enforces a daily order cutoff so the Ovenworks team gets a final manifest before the morning bake. `CUTOFF_HOUR_LOCAL` controls the cutoff; default is 14. `CUTOFF_GRACE_MIN` adds a buffer for in-flight carts. Both are read at boot only — restart after changes. The manifest push also needs a signing credential so Ovenworks accepts it; that entry belongs on the next line.

env line for yahaf-kageg: VAULT_KEY5=978f5

## Changed defaults

Heads up: the Ledgerline tax-rate lookup cache now defaults to a 15-minute TTL instead of 24 hours. Turns out rates in the Veldt County sandbox were going stale mid-demo, which was embarrassing. Eviction is now LRU rather than FIFO, and the cache warms on boot. If you're reviewing, check that nothing hardcodes the old TTL. The new defaults land as follows.

deployment values, bajop-taweg:
holwyn:
  log_level: debug
  metrics_host: metrics.holwyn.zemvarsys.internal
  pool_size: 32